The XY Problem Originally a concept in programming and customer service, the XY problem happens when someone asks for help with a specific solution (X) they've chosen rather than articulating the actual problem (Y) they're trying to solve. Eg - Buying a fancy project management tool when a simple spreadsheet would do. Or spending weeks building an AI chatbot that customers never used. FOMO is often the fuel behind the XY problem. And the cost is our valuable time and money. We rush to implement the shiny new thing, only to realize later it wasn't what our business needed.
